每位软件开发人员都应了解的法律模板

💡 原文英文,约900词,阅读约需3分钟。
📝

内容提要

软件开发是许多行业的支柱,如技术、金融和医疗。保护知识产权是关键,可以通过保密协议、软件许可协议和用户许可协议来实现。数据保护和隐私也是重要问题。

🎯

关键要点

  • 软件开发是许多行业的支柱,包括技术、金融和医疗。
  • 知识产权保护对软件开发者至关重要,需通过法律协议来实现。
  • 知识产权盗窃、责任和数据泄露是软件开发中的主要法律风险。
  • 知识产权保护可以保护代码、算法和软件结构。
  • 版权保护实际代码,商标保护品牌名称或标志。
  • 保密协议(NDA)确保开发者的敏感信息不被泄露。
  • 软件许可协议(SLA)定义软件的使用方式,包括访问、安装和互动。
  • 最终用户许可协议(EULA)明确开发者与最终用户之间的关系和责任。
  • 软件许可分为专有许可和开源许可,开发者需了解其影响。
  • 数据保护和隐私是法律风险的重要领域,需遵守相关法律如GDPR。
  • 主服务协议(MSA)用于长期商业关系,简化法律流程,减少成本。
  • 法律模板对软件开发者重要,能保护知识产权并减少法律纠纷。

延伸问答

软件开发中最重要的法律风险有哪些?

软件开发中的主要法律风险包括知识产权盗窃、责任和数据泄露。

知识产权保护对软件开发者有何重要性?

知识产权保护确保开发者的代码、算法和软件结构不被盗用或滥用。

什么是保密协议(NDA),它的作用是什么?

保密协议(NDA)确保开发者的敏感信息不被泄露,保护商业机密。

软件许可协议(SLA)包含哪些内容?

软件许可协议(SLA)定义软件的使用方式,包括访问、安装和互动的条款。

最终用户许可协议(EULA)有什么重要性?

最终用户许可协议(EULA)明确开发者与用户之间的关系,限制用户的责任和使用方式。

数据保护和隐私在软件开发中为何重要?

数据保护和隐私确保遵守法律法规,如GDPR,避免罚款和诉讼。

➡️

继续阅读